What Is the Opportunity?
At Travelers, we work to ensure our customers are covered when it matters most. To provide the best coverage possible, our Enterprise Catastrophe Risk Management team assesses the risk of financial loss due to natural and manmade catastrophes and risk reward analytics. As the Reporting Analyst, Catastrophe (CAT) Risk, you will contribute within assigned team and on assigned projects, while developing your risk and insurance industry knowledge and building professional relationships across the enterprise.
This is a great entry point into a career within CAT Risk where you will be start by supporting our regular portfolio analysis across both Natural and Non-Natural perils and learning from a highly experienced team.

What Will You Do?
- Support catastrophe risk evaluation focused in one or more of the following: CAT model framework, monitoring aggregation profiles, development of catastrophe view of risk, and/or performing risk reward analysis.
- Compile business and market results, identify trends, and formulate hypotheses for potential future research and analysis.
- Support a project(s) involved in one or more of the following: CAT underwriting strategy, development of hazard maps, and/or metric standards including data quality, data feed attributes, concentration metrics, and profitability ratios.
- Maintain awareness of Data Repository & CAT Ecosystem for metrics, reports, and exposure data.
- May support CAT Event Response coordination across the enterprise, producing impacted exposure summaries for major events, and providing guidance to executive, claim, reserving and analytical teams. May also participate on post event reviews for catastrophe perils.
- Refresh basic analytical analyses to understand issues, identify cause/effect relationships and may identify and create process efficiencies within assignments.

What Will Our Ideal Candidate Have?
- Previous relevant analytics experience.
- Basic knowledge of Microsoft suite, SQL, geospatial, statistical packages or other programs used to retrieve and analyze data.
- Basic knowledge and understanding of Catastrophe Risk Modelling components including model output and metrics.
- Ability to proactively manage time and prioritize multiple claims simultaneously.
- Written and verbal communication skills with the ability to pay attention to detail and effectively covey information to peers.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
What is a Must Have?
- Bachelor’s Degree in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Mathematics), Business, or a related field.
What Is in It for You?
- Private Medical Insurance: On commencement of employment, you are eligible for single cover provided by Travelers, with the option to add cover for your dependents, at your expense through payroll deduction.
- Retirement: Travelers will make a basic contribution of 9% of pensionable salary to your Group Personal Pension Plan (“GPPP”). If you decide to contribute an additional amount from your salary, you will receive an increased company contribution up to a maximum of 3%. This would bring the total company contribution to 12%.
- Holiday Entitlement: Start your career at Travelers with a minimum of 25 days holiday entitlement annually, plus the opportunity to purchase additional days to allow for up to a total of 35 holidays per year.
- Wellness Programme: The Travelers wellness programme is comprised of tools and resources that empower you to achieve your wellness goals. In addition, our Employee Assistance programme provides access to professional counseling services and other resources to support your daily life needs. Through the EAP, you’re eligible for five free counseling sessions with a licensed therapist.
- Volunteer Encouragement: We have a deep commitment to the communities we serve and encourage our employees to get involved. Travelers has a Matching Gift and Volunteer Rewards programme that enables you to give back to the charity of your choice.
